BBQ Wood: Finding the Right Combination

When it comes to creating that perfect smoky flavor, grilling fuel blend is very important. Different sorts of pellets – like hickory – deliver distinct flavor profiles. Mesquite tends to be robust, mesquite provides a more flavor, and oak offers a uniquely earthy flavor. Evaluate what you’re smoking – beef might benefit from the power of hickory, while fish often pairs more favorably with a milder blend. Experimenting with different combinations will help you uncover your signature BBQ profile.

What Exist Timber Nuggets & How People Get Applied?

Timber briquettes are a clean burning fuel produced from compressed sawdust and other wood residue. Simply, they're miniature shapes generally made from sustainably harvested timber materials. They are widely prevalent as a renewable warming alternative for homes, frequently employed in wood briquette stoves and some fireplaces. Furthermore, those can be used in commercial uses as a energy source for heat production.

Past Oak: Exploring BBQ Profiles

While mesquite pellets are a traditional starting option for many pellet cookers, venturing past reveals a world of intriguing flavor choices. Fruitwood selections like plum impart a subtle sweetness, wonderful for chicken, while almond offers a rich and smooth hint. Birch provides a gentle smokiness that complements beef beautifully. Don't be hesitant to experiment and combine pellets to create your own custom grilled taste!
